Patient Hotels were founded in 1988 to save money on expensive hospital beds. By focusing on recovering patients, their partnership with a successful hotel company allowed them to create an environment that was more conducive to rehabilitation and far cheaper to run. Patient Hotel beds save 60% on traditional hospital provision and the idea has spread throughout Scandinavia and to Birmingham.
